Abstract

A careful examination of descartes' works shows that innate ideas are not born with the mind, But are generated by (i.E., Born within) the mind. This is descartes' way of talking about empirical concept formation, As well as what the mind can infer from these concepts. Particular examples are examined to provide the material and formal conditions for identifying innate ideas. Descartes forces the transition from medieval to very modern epistemology
